Former Secretary of State Hillary Clinton’s press conference yesterday was an attempt to defuse criticism about her private email use during her State Department tenure. Clinton’s basic message is that the email situation is no big deal. She says she “opted out” of using official email for convenience–she didn’t want to carry two devices. “I wanted to use just one device for both personal and work emails instead of two,” she said. (Leaving alone that a single device can handle multiple email accounts.)
There are many complex issues here, which will be endlessly examined as Clinton considers a presidential run. But the argument for convenience–and the difficulty of carrying “two devices”–seems to be contradicted by this interview Clinton did in Silicon Valley just a few weeks ago. Here Clinton reports that, like many busy executives, she carries both an iPhone and a Blackberry.
